Seven Corners is a top-5 selling provider on Squaremouth, known for its affordable travel medical coverage. Unlike many other providers, it offers policies for both non-U.S. residents and non-U.S. citizens.

Customers appreciate Seven Corners’ responsive customer service, especially when helping them select the right policy for their trip. Many travelers highlight the helpfulness and availability of the support team. However, some mention frustrations with the time-consuming paperwork and long wait times for reimbursement during the claims process.

Claim process took a very long time to complete but all money that was agreed upon was refunded (80% cancel for any reason). I would recommend this policy to other travelers who may need a cancel for any reason policy but be prepared to wait a long time for refund.
